When Is the Best Time to Begin Your Evening Ritual?

Timing is crucial here! Experts suggest starting your evening wind-down routine at least an hour before you plan to sleep. If you usually hit the pillow at 11 PM, try beginning your routine around 10 PM. This allows ample time to engage in soothing activities without feeling rushed. 🚪

Activity Duration Purpose
Dim the lights 10 mins Signal the body that its time to slow down.
Unplug from screens 15 mins Minimize blue light exposure and reduce stimulation.
Gentle yoga or stretching 20 mins Release tension and relax the muscles.
Read a book 30 mins Distract your mind from daily stresses.
Practice meditation 15 mins Calm the mind and increase focus on breath.
Journaling 15 mins Reflect on the day and clear your Mind.
Prepare for the following day 10 mins Reduce anxiety about tomorrows tasks.

What Are the Essential Bedtime Habits?

Crafting an evening routine centered on relaxation can significantly improve your sleep quality. Here are some fundamental habits to incorporate:

  1. 🕯️ Create a Relaxing Atmosphere: Dim the lights, light a few candles, or use essential oils to create a serene environment.
  2. 📴 Limit Screen Time: Switch off electronic devices at least one hour before bed to reduce blue light exposure, which can be detrimental to your body’s melatonin production.
  3. 📅 Establish a Consistent Sleep Schedule: Going to bed and waking up at the same time every day bolsters your body’s internal clock.
  4. Avoid Caffeine and Heavy Meals: Steer clear of caffeine and large meals in the hours leading up to sleep as they can lead to restlessness.
  5. 📖 Engage in Calming Activities: Spend time reading, journaling, or meditating to help ease your mind.
  6. 🚶 Gentle Stretching or Yoga: Incorporating light physical movement helps your body relax, preparing you for sleep.
  7. 🛁 Take a Warm Bath: Soaking in warm water can help lower your bodys temperature post-bath, signaling that its time for sleep.

1. How long should I allow my body to wind down before bed?

Its ideal to begin your wind-down routine about 30-60 minutes before your desired sleep time to help your body transition more effectively. 🕒

2. Can my diet affect my sleep quality?

Absolutely! Heavy meals, spicy foods, and high caffeine intake, especially in the evening, can disrupt your sleep. Aim for light snacks if youre hungry! 🍏

3. What should I do if I can’t fall asleep after lying in bed for a while?

If you’re unable to fall asleep after 20 minutes, it’s best to get out of bed and engage in a calming activity until you feel sleepy. Reading or gentle stretching can be helpful. 📚
